Welcome to Morrow, a Clayton County city south of Atlanta that blends Clayton State University, major retail along the I-75 corridor, and preserved green space.

Morrow is a city in Clayton County, Georgia, on the south side of the Atlanta metropolitan area, positioned along Interstate 75 roughly 12 miles south of downtown Atlanta. With about 6,600 residents, it is one of the metro area's smaller cities but carries an outsized regional role as the home of Clayton State University and a major retail district centered on Southlake Mall. Clayton State University is the community's defining institution. It opened in 1969 as Clayton Junior College, became a four-year college in 1986, and achieved university status in 2005. Today its campus anchors the city's eastern side and brings a steady population of students, faculty, and staff, along with Spivey Hall, a widely regarded concert venue known for its acoustics and chamber-music programming. The university gives Morrow an educational and cultural dimension unusual for a city of its size. Interstate 75 runs along the city's western edge, and Mt. Zion Boulevard serves as the main commercial spine, lined with retail, dining, and services around the Southlake Mall interchange. That freeway position places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port only about nine miles to the north and makes the entire Atlanta region readily accessible to commuters. MARTA's southside transit network and nearby interchanges extend connections beyond the automobile. Residentially, Morrow offers a mix of mid-century single-family homes, newer townhomes, and apartments, with neighborhoods clustered around the university and the retail corridors. The city's 146-acre Reynolds Nature Preserve provides three miles of wooded walking trails, ponds, and green space as a natural counterpoint to the surrounding development. Public schools are operated by Clayton County Public Schools, including Morrow Elementary, Morrow Middle, and Morrow High School. The combination of a university campus, airport proximity, retail amenities, and preserved open space gives Morrow a practical, well-connected position within the Atlanta metro.

City Guide

About Morrow

Real Estate & Housing

Morrow's housing stock is typical of Atlanta's southside inner suburbs: a mix of mid-century ranch homes, split-levels, and brick-fronted single-family houses set on modest suburban lots, alongside newer townhome and apartment communities near the university and the Southlake retail district. Subdivisions line the streets off Mt. Zion Boulevard and Old Dixie Highway, while Clayton State University's presence supports a steady base of rental housing for students and staff. The city offers conventional suburban living with easy access to I-75, and its compact footprint keeps most neighborhoods close to shopping, schools, and the preserve.

Neighborhoods

Morrow's neighborhoods radiate from the Mt. Zion Boulevard and Old Dixie Highway corridors. The area around Clayton State University holds a mix of student-oriented apartments and established homes, while residential subdivisions of ranch and split-level houses spread north and south of the Southlake Mall district. The Reynolds Nature Preserve area offers a quieter, greener edge along Reynolds Road, and neighborhoods near the I-75 interchange provide quick freeway access. Nearby Lake City and Forest Park extend the retail and residential fabric along the same corridor, giving Morrow residents a range of adjacent communities for shopping and services.

Lifestyle in Morrow

Morrow combines the energy of a university town with the convenience of a major Atlanta suburb. Clayton State University brings students, faculty, and a steady calendar of lectures, athletics, and performances — most notably Spivey Hall, a celebrated recital venue known for its acoustics and chamber-music series. The Southlake Mall area anchors shopping and dining along Mt. Zion Boulevard, with national retailers and local restaurants concentrated near the interchange. The city's population is notably diverse, and its parks, library, and community events give residents gathering places beyond the commercial corridors. Its position just off I-75 keeps the rest of the Atlanta region close at hand.

Schools & Education

Morrow is served by Clayton County Public Schools, the school system for all of Clayton County. The district operates Morrow Elementary School, Morrow Middle School, and Morrow High School within the city, keeping primary and secondary education close to home. Clayton State University, a public four-year institution in the University System of Georgia, provides undergraduate and graduate programs directly in the city, and its continuing-education and cultural offerings extend educational opportunities to residents of all ages. The nearby Atlanta metro adds access to a wide range of colleges and technical programs.

Getting Around

Morrow sits directly on the Interstate 75 corridor, which forms the city's western boundary and links it north to downtown Atlanta and south toward Macon. Mt. Zion Boulevard and Old Dixie Highway provide the main local routes, and the Southlake Mall interchange is a hub of commercial traffic.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port lies about nine miles north, a short drive for residents and a major employer for the region. MARTA bus service reaches the city, and the airport's MARTA rail station connects to the wider transit network, making Morrow a well-positioned base for both commuting and air travel.

Parks & Recreation

The Reynolds Nature Preserve is Morrow's signature outdoor space, protecting 146 acres of pine and hardwood forest with three miles of looping trails, spring-fed ponds, and wildlife habitat. The city also maintains the Morrow Pathway and neighborhood parks for walking and recreation. Spivey Hall on the Clayton State campus is a major cultural draw, hosting classical and choral performances in an acoustically acclaimed setting. The Southlake Mall district provides shopping, dining, and entertainment, while nearby attractions such as the National Archives at Atlanta, Stately Oaks, and the Delta Flight Museum extend the area's cultural and historical offerings.

Frequently asked questions

What county is Morrow, Georgia in?

Morrow is located in Clayton County, Georgia, on the south side of the Atlanta metropolitan area. It sits along the Interstate 75 corridor just south of Atlanta and north of Jonesboro.

What university is in Morrow, Georgia?

Clayton State University, a public university in the University System of Georgia, is located in Morrow. It opened in 1969 as Clayton Junior College and became a four-year college in 1986 and a university in 2005.

How far is Morrow from the Atlanta airport?

Morrow is about nine miles, or roughly a 20-minute drive, from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port via Interstate 75. Downtown Atlanta is also within easy reach along the nearby I-75 corridor.

What school district serves Morrow, Georgia?

Morrow is served by Clayton County Public Schools, the countywide district, which operates Morrow Elementary School, Morrow Middle School, and Morrow High School in the city, keeping K-12 campuses close to most neighborhoods.

What is there to do in Morrow, Georgia?

Morrow offers the 146-acre Reynolds Nature Preserve with three miles of walking trails, the Southlake Mall retail district, and Spivey Hall, a renowned concert venue on the Clayton State University campus. The National Archives at Atlanta and other southside attractions are also nearby.
